La souffrance incarnée. Pâtir du monde et passer au Père

Emmanuel Falque
Incarnate Suffuring. To be wounded by the World and being offered to the Father

The affirmation of an alleged usefulness of suffering (and of the possibility of suffering being spiritualised) seems to belong to the very core of Christian ethics. On the other hand, the contemporary metaphysical reflexion on the senselessness of suffering and on its necessary incorporation (Levinas, G. Marcel, Merleau-Ponty, etc.) invites the Christian, led by the suffering Christ, to acknowledge a new dimension of the «passion» of his Passover in which he will recognise, in the acme of that carnal experience, a finitude which is inherent to the world that the Son will not cease to offer and to «pass» to the Father.
